careless-gpu

GPU build of careless (see ../careless/ for the CPU module and the full background). Scaling and merging of X-ray diffraction data with approximate Bayesian inference (variational merging), built on TensorFlow.

How it differs from the careless module

  • CUDA is not pip-installed (no [cuda] extra, saves several GB): the cluster cuda/12.8.1 module provides it instead, declared as build_requires/runtime_deps (same pattern as jfjoch_viewer). runtime_deps matters because TensorFlow dlopens the CUDA libraries when careless runs, so cuda must auto-load with this module.
  • If careless reports missing cuDNN at runtime, the cuda module does not ship it; the fallback is installing careless[cuda] in build instead.

The venv layout, uv usage, and cache handling are identical to careless. To share one download cache between both builds, run each with UV_CACHE_DIR=<shared path> modbuild build <version> — a cache outside PREFIX is kept, an in-PREFIX cache is removed after a successful install.

Adding a new version

Add the version under versions: in files/config.yaml, then on a Ra login node: modbuild build <version> (modbuild/2.1.2).
